A Mesothelioma Cancer Lawyer Can Help You File a Lawsuit

Many asbestos victims, as well as their families, seek compensation through filing legal claims. Compensation from a lawsuit can aid in easing financial burdens such as funeral expenses, medical bills and lost wages.

A mesothelioma lawyer may help victims file a lawsuit or trust fund claim against asbestos. Legal proceedings can be speeded up to ensure that victims receive the compensation they deserve.

Time Limits

In a number of states, asbestos sufferers have a limited time to file mesothelioma lawsuits. The laws of the state are known as statutes of limitations and they set deadlines for filing an injury claim or wrongful death claim. A mesothelioma attorney can help families and patients determine the statute of limitations applicable to their case. The applicable statute can depend on various aspects, including the victim's residence and work. It may also differ based on where asbestos exposure occurred and which asbestos businesses or job sites are involved.

Typically, the statute of limitations "clock" starts when an individual knew or could have realized that their exposure to asbestos caused serious injuries. In mesothelioma-related cases, this is usually the date that a diagnosis is made. In certain cases the clock may begin earlier. The clock may start earlier, for instance, if, a patient is suffering from a chronic condition such as asthma, which requires constant medication, and restricts their activities.

If a mesothelioma sufferer or a family member dies prior to the statute of limitation has expired, the estate may still pursue compensation against the parties responsible. These claims are usually paid to cover funeral expenses, lost income and past suffering and pain.

Finally, a mesothelioma lawyer will assist in submitting claims for compensation from the asbestos trust funds. Asbestos-related companies that were found responsible for asbestos exposure reorganized under Chapter 11 bankruptcy law and established trusts to pay mesothelioma victims.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er has an inventory of these trust funds and can assist you to file claims for compensation.
